IAFPE-MA Appoints 2023 Nominating Committee

Per IAFPE-MA Constitution and By-Laws, a virtual General Body Meeting (GBM) was convened on Sunday April 16, 2023 at 1pm ET with the objective of appointing a Nominating Committee. Mr. Anupam Wali, Dr. Raminder Luther, and Dr. Monie Malhotra were elected by secret ballot. These three persons will be responsible for recommending candidates for the next Executive Committee. Many thanks to Anil Saigal for serving as GBM Moderator. Next steps are for the Nominating Committee to meet and agree upon a plan, process, and schedule for obtaining candidate nominations, in accordance with the Forum Constitution.
